On Return to Remand

McMILLAN, Judge.

We remanded this cause to the trial court with instruction to resentence the appellant, Phillip Sims. 663 So.2d 975. The trial court has returned to us its order resentencing the appellant to 20 years' imprisonment on each robbery conviction, with the sentences to be served consecutively.
